Riders:David BrownMichael Zywko Robin Tucker Riders = 3 Weather:Report:OK, I confess it wasn't the greatest of route choices tonight.It started off ok, up Lark Hill, a good solid climb and then turning right for a little descent before climbing again in the field next to the A338 and heading back half way to Chain Hill before peeling off for the Moonlight Barn trail. This trail is where our 'overgrown with nettles' theme started however. Never mind I thought, the water tower section will make up for it. How wrong I was. Even more nettles! We did eventually emerge, apply some dock leaves, and spin round the Harwell woods before returning along the Sustrans route to Wantage. There to stop at the King Alfred in the Market Square and listen out for occasional football related cheers while diluting the stings with a rather nice IPA. | ||
